PHP Class Ublaboo\DataGrid\Utils\DateTimeHelper

Inheritance: extends Nette\Object
Mostrar archivo Open project: ublaboo/datagrid Class Usage Examples

Public Methods

Method Description
fromString ( mixed $value, array $formats = [] ) : DateTime Convert string into DateTime object from more date without time
tryConvertToDate ( mixed $value, array $formats = [] ) : DateTime Try to convert string into DateTime object from more date formats
tryConvertToDate ( string $value ) : DateTime Try to convert string into DateTime object from more date formats
tryConvertToDateTime ( mixed $value, array $formats = [] ) : DateTime Try to convert string into DateTime object
tryConvertToDateTime ( string $value ) : DateTime Try to convert string into DateTime object

Method Details

fromString() public static method

Convert string into DateTime object from more date without time
public static fromString ( mixed $value, array $formats = [] ) : DateTime
$value mixed
$formats array
return DateTime

tryConvertToDate() public static method

Try to convert string into DateTime object from more date formats
public static tryConvertToDate ( mixed $value, array $formats = [] ) : DateTime
$value mixed
$formats array
return DateTime

tryConvertToDate() public static method

Try to convert string into DateTime object from more date formats
public static tryConvertToDate ( string $value ) : DateTime
$value string
return DateTime

tryConvertToDateTime() public static method

Try to convert string into DateTime object
public static tryConvertToDateTime ( mixed $value, array $formats = [] ) : DateTime
$value mixed
$formats array
return DateTime

tryConvertToDateTime() public static method

Try to convert string into DateTime object
public static tryConvertToDateTime ( string $value ) : DateTime
$value string
return DateTime